본 고안은 복사기 및 인쇄기등의 카세트에 적재된 용지를 공급하기 위한 장치에 관한 것으로서, 용기를 1매씩 정확하게 급지되도록 적층된 용지의 양측면을 경사면을 구비한 분리롤러로 눌러주면서 급지되도록 형성된 급지장치에 관한 것이다.The present invention relates to a device for supplying paper loaded in a cassette such as a copying machine and a printing machine. It is about.

종래에는 삽입부위의 전방양측코너 부분에 코너 분리조우(20)가 설치되어 용지의 가이드역할을 함과 동시, 용지를 눌러주면서 급지롤러(17')의 회전에 의하여 용지를 공급하였는데 이 방법은 여러장이 함께 공급되는 문제점을 안고 있어, 상기 문제를 해결하기 위하여 도면 제3도와 같이 적층된 용지의 옆면을 평행하게 눌러 만곡부가 형성되면 그 만곡부를 급지롤러(17')에 의해 급지하였는데, 적층된 용지가 많고 적음에 따라 누르는 힘의 조절이 어려워 여러장이 만곡되어 종전과 같이 여러장이 함께 공급되는 문제를 여전히 안고 있었다.Conventionally, the corner separating jaw 20 is installed at both front corners of the insertion part to serve as a guide of the paper, and at the same time, the paper is supplied by rotating the paper feed roller 17 'while pressing the paper. In order to solve the above problem, in order to solve the above problem, when the curved portion is formed by pressing the side surfaces of the stacked sheets in parallel as shown in FIG. 3, the curved portions were fed by the feed roller 17 '. There is a problem that the multiple sheets are bent together and the multiple sheets are still supplied with problems as it is difficult to control the pressing force.

따라서, 본 고안은 상기와 같은 문제점을 해결하기 위하여 안출 제공된 것으로, 적층된 용지의 모서리부(18)를 테이퍼 경사면(13)을 구비한 분리롤러(12)로 양측에서 누르게되면 최상부의 용지 1매만 만곡되게 되어, 이를 급지롤러(17)로 급지하는 것으로 이를 첨부된 도면에 의해 상세히 설명하면 다음과 같다.Therefore, the present invention is provided to solve the above problems, when pressing the edge portion 18 of the laminated paper from both sides with the separation roller 12 having a tapered inclined surface 13, only one sheet of top paper It is bent, it is fed to the paper feed roller 17 to be described in detail by the accompanying drawings as follows.

도면 제2도에서 보는 바와 같이, 종이 이송용 급지롤러(17)를 구비한 구동축(10)의 스톱퍼(16)와 단턱(11)사이에 스프링체(12)로서 측방 탄설된 상태로 결합 설치될 종이 분리용 롤러를 형성함에 있어서, 롤러(14)의 내측 전주면에는 하방에 적층된 종이 모서리부(18)와 접촉될 테이퍼경사면(13)을 구비한 것이다.As shown in FIG. 2, a spring body 12 is coupled to the stopper 16 and the step 11 of the drive shaft 10 having the paper feed roller 17 to be coupled and installed sideways. In forming the paper separating roller, the inner circumferential surface of the roller 14 is provided with a tapered inclined surface 13 to be in contact with the paper edge portion 18 stacked below.

이상과 같이 구성된 본 고안의 작용효과를 설명하면 다음과 같다.Referring to the effect of the present invention configured as described above are as follows.

카세트내에 적층된 용지(30)의 최상면을 수평방향으로 급지롤러(17)에 의해 압력이 가해지면, 스프링 지지용 단턱(11)에 탄동 설치된 압축스프링(12)에 의해 테이퍼 경사면(13)을 구비한 분리롤러(14)가 용지의 모서리부(18)를 압압하게 되면 분리롤러(14)와 급지롤러(17) 사이의 최상층의 위치한 용지(30)가 만곡부(19)를 형성하게 되면 구동축(10)의 회전과 함께 급지롤러(17) 및 분리롤러(14)가 동일방향으로 용지를 공급하게 되면 삽입부 전방에 위치한 코너분리조우(20)가 용지를 정확하게 삽입되도로 눌러주며 가이드 역할을 하게 되는 것으로, 계속적으로 용지가 공급되어 적층된 용지의 부피가 줄어들 경우에는 테이퍼경사면(13)을 구비한 분리롤러(14)가 페더키(15) 및 압축스프링체(12)의 작용에 의해 축방향으로 이송하며 용지의 모서리부(18)를 눌러 마지막 1장까지 만곡부를 형성하게 하여 용지를 공급하므로 본 고안의 목적을 달성하는 것으로 정확하게 용지를 1매씩 공급하게 되므로 용지를 절약할수 있고 또한, 기기의 오조작을 방지할 수 있어 능률적으로 업무에 임할수 있는 매우 유용한 고안이다.When pressure is applied to the uppermost surface of the paper 30 stacked in the cassette by the feed roller 17 in the horizontal direction, the tapered inclined surface 13 is provided by the compression spring 12 mounted on the spring support step 11. When the separation roller 14 presses the edges 18 of the paper, the driving shaft 10 is formed when the sheet 30 positioned on the uppermost layer between the separation roller 14 and the paper feed roller 17 forms the curved portion 19. When the feed roller 17 and the separation roller 14 feed the paper in the same direction with the rotation of), the corner separation jaw 20 located in front of the insertion part presses the paper accurately so as to guide the paper and serves as a guide. When the volume of the laminated paper is reduced by continuously feeding the paper, the separating roller 14 having the tapered inclined surface 13 is moved in the axial direction by the action of the feather key 15 and the compression spring body 12. Press the edge (18) of the paper to Since the paper is fed by forming the curved portion, the paper is fed one by one precisely to achieve the object of the present invention, which saves paper and prevents misoperation of the machine. It is a useful design.
